Transaction 7062edd6828a3a01530aae436e452346e424d7ed68e7a6400c8d34bba8f0d41e

1 Input
2 Outputs
  • 7062edd6828a3a01530aae436e452346e424d7ed68e7a6400c8d34bba8f0d41e:0
  • value  839986
    address  3QHxHiP5sWecT1ut9HBrVBjYNrvTtNtSTM
  • 7062edd6828a3a01530aae436e452346e424d7ed68e7a6400c8d34bba8f0d41e:1
  • value  13968625
    address  3Mn8wdTF9frMTHPfRajk8a59io7mijbUtD